The LAND555 Follow-on Test and Evaluation contract is a key enabler for the future success of the Force Level Electronic Warfare System-Land (FLEWS-L) capability, and Raytheon Australia are seeking two (2) bright and energised Field Service Representatives to work closely with our ADF partners and provide support and expertise to FLEWS-L operators.

This Toowoomba-based role is an exciting and rewarding opportunity for motivated Field Services Representatives to provide specialised Electronic Warfare capability maintenance, technical and field support to the Australian Defence Force.

In this pivotal role, the Field Services Representative will be responsible for delivering on-site technical support to ADF users, troubleshooting and resolving complex system issues, as well as conducting planned and corrective maintenance, technical investigations, and supporting configuration change activities to ensure the continued provision of services to the customer. As Field Services Representative you will also support deployment of Mission System Equipment for trials and exercises.

This role will require some travel within Australia.

Key responsibilities:

  • Provide technical support to ADF operators and maintainers in the form of on-site support, field support (as required) and helpdesk services.
  • Support and conduct installation, inspections and maintenance activities using approved and current technical publications, instructions, data and systems.
  • Perform maintenance duties on the FLEWS-L System, as and when required by ADF maintainers to assist with system technical issue resolution or perform system upgrades.
  • Conduct in-depth investigations on mission system errors, faults and defects and provide recommendations for actions.
  • Liaise and work closely with team members and subcontractors both locally and interstate, and as part of the broader team provide support and assistance to others as required.
  • Support to the coordination of ADF trials and activities.
  • Ensure compliance with Defence and Raytheon Australia policies and procedures in relation to Global Trade, EHS&W and Finance.

Skills, Experience and Qualifications:

  • Requires a Certificate III in Electronics, Information Technology, Telecommunications, or Engineering
  • Experience in Defence or complex system engineering and/or maintenance environment.
  • A demonstrated understanding of and experience in the application of radio frequency and communication equipment.
  • A demonstrated understanding of and experience in operating systems (Windows and Unix)/ CISCO networking/software support and upgrades.
  • Experience in equipment installation, calibration and alignment desirable.
  • Prior ADF operator experience desirable.
  • Heavy Vehicle Licence desirable.
  • Successful candidates must be eligible to obtain and maintain a Negative Vetting 1 Security clearance as needed. Eligibility can be found at http://www.defence.gov.au/agsva
